Output 598c82f4ca38a93d4d26be49f8658515619d599c15567b9195a9a9b92fe30fb2:0

value
1145758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ed87032bdb307199d390a04a5c048b0f5d6e7d OP_EQUAL
address
39LnZA8V427ckTPh5KjXHcDMAkYJns9DDy
transaction
598c82f4ca38a93d4d26be49f8658515619d599c15567b9195a9a9b92fe30fb2
spent
true